ArticleZip > How To Select All Elements With Particular Aria Value Using Jquery

How To Select All Elements With Particular Aria Value Using Jquery

Have you ever needed to select all elements on a webpage that have a specific Aria value using jQuery? It's a common task for web developers, especially when working on accessibility features. In this article, we will walk you through the steps to achieve this with ease.

First, let's understand what Aria values are and why they are essential. Aria, which stands for Accessible Rich Internet Applications, is a set of attributes that define ways to enhance the accessibility of web content. By utilizing Aria attributes, developers can make web applications more usable for people with disabilities.

Now, let's dive into the process of selecting all elements with a particular Aria value using jQuery. jQuery is a popular JavaScript library that simplifies various tasks, including traversing and manipulating the DOM.

To begin, you will need to include the jQuery library in your project. You can either download the library and reference it in your HTML file or use a CDN link to include it. Once you have jQuery set up, you can start writing your code.

Here is a simple example that demonstrates how to select all elements with a specific Aria value using jQuery:

Javascript

$(document).ready(function() {
    var elements = $('[aria-label="YourAriaValue"]');
    elements.css('background-color', 'yellow');
    // Perform any additional operations on the selected elements
});

In the code snippet above, we are using the jQuery attribute selector to target all elements with the Aria attribute "aria-label" set to the value "YourAriaValue." You can replace "YourAriaValue" with the specific Aria value you want to select.

Once you have selected the elements, you can apply styling or perform further operations on them. In the example, we are changing the background color of the selected elements to yellow, but you can modify this based on your requirements.

It's important to note that you can customize the code further based on the specific Aria attribute you are targeting. For example, if you want to select elements with a different Aria attribute such as "aria-describedby" or "aria-hidden," you can simply update the attribute in the selector.

By following these steps, you can efficiently select all elements with a particular Aria value using jQuery in your web development projects. Remember to test your code thoroughly to ensure that it functions as expected across different browsers and devices.

In conclusion, incorporating Aria attributes into your web applications is crucial for making them more accessible to all users. With jQuery's powerful features, selecting elements based on specific Aria values becomes a straightforward task. We hope this guide has been helpful in enhancing your knowledge and skills in web development. Happy coding!